When taking FEL screenshots with DoViBaker in AvsPmod, is there a good way to tone map to SDR? I've tried the default generated script as well as applying the 100-nit L2 trim to DoViBaker through "trimPq=2081, targetMaxNits=100, targetMinNits=1". Both look too washed out compared to CAH's 100-nit conversion. https://slow.pics/c/l7iEtcS3

I guess you would have to add libplacebo in the script.
You can use 7-5-3 (madVR +MPC) which has the best HDR to SDR tone mapping anyway.

Code: Select all

LoadPlugin("D:\DoVi_Scripts\tools\DoViBaker_x64.dll") 
LoadPlugin("D:\DoVi_Scripts\tools\dgdecnv_242\DGDecodeNV.dll") 
LoadPlugin("D:\DoVi_Scripts\tools\avs_libplacebo.dll")  
bl = DGSource("D:\\P7_BL.dgi") 
el = DGSource("D:\\P7_EL.dgi") 
DoViBaker(bl, el, rpu= "D:\\P7RPU_FEL.bin") 
libplacebo_Tonemap(src_csp=1, dst_csp=0, dynamic_peak_detection=true, tone_mapping_function=0, tone_mapping_mode=1)
